Glenarden is a city in Prince George’s County, Maryland, just east of Washington, D.C.

The hat and accompanying cowl feature two types of cables, including two different sizes of honeycomb cables, and slipped stitch bands. Both patterns are included in a single download.

Customize the ribbing to be any length you want. The pattern yardage works for a hat or for an ~8” wide cowl with ~1” of ribbing on either edge.

Each piece uses approximately 200 yards of yarn. If making the set, you’ll need approximately 400 yards of yarn.
